P. Arjun Tendulkar, not to be confused with Sachin Tendulkar’s son, recently engaged to Sania Chandok, is making waves in the Andhra Premier League. This particular Arjun Tendulkar is an opening batsman, unlike the all-rounder son of the legendary Sachin. In a recent APL 2025 match on August 19th, P. Arjun Tendulkar showcased a stunning performance with the bat.
In the match between Kakinda Kings and Bhimavaram Bulls, the latter scored 214 runs for the loss of 6 wickets in their 20 overs. Chasing a target of 215, Kakinda Kings needed a strong start, and P. Arjun Tendulkar delivered exactly that.
The 20-year-old opener launched an aggressive batting display, hitting boundaries at will. He smashed an equal number of sixes and fours, with half of his deliveries finding their way to the boundary. With a strike rate exceeding 258, Tendulkar, playing for Kakinda Kings, blasted 31 runs off just 12 balls, including 3 sixes and 3 fours.
His explosive batting saw Kakinda Kings reach 32 runs before his dismissal. P. Arjun Tendulkar’s innings ended on the 13th ball, caught out by Satyanarayana Raju, a bowler from Mumbai Indians, who made his IPL debut earlier this year, playing 2 matches and taking 1 wicket.
Despite P. Arjun Tendulkar’s explosive start, Kakinda Kings ultimately fell short, losing to Bhimavaram Bulls by 27 runs.
